如何让你的应用启动在HTTPS
环境: vue、macOs、vue-cli3
由于楼主最近遇到了一个本地调用qa环境跨域及需要https的问题,所以在此记录下来
-
修改vue默认配置
在根目录新建vue.config.js文件
https: 开启https服务
port: 启动端口
// vue.config.js module.exports = { configureWebpack: { devServer: { disableHostCheck: true, open: false, host: 'exmaple.com', port: 443, https: true, hotOnly: false, }, }, }; 复制代码
-
修改hosts文件
将localhost注释,并新添入以下文件
# # Host Database # # localhost is used to configure the loopback interface # when the system is booting. Do not change this entry. ## #127.0.0.1 localhost 127.0.0.1 exmaple.com 复制代码
-
启动你的项目
由于mac运行1024以下的端口需要管理员权限,所以需要加上sudo命令去运行
sudo yarn run start
到这里你就可以通过浏览器打开example.com访问你的项目了
所有评论(0)